The Psychology of Smell: Why We're Attracted to Unpleasant Odors

The human sense of smell, also known as olfaction, is a powerful and complex system intricately linked to our emotions and memories. Unlike our other senses, which are processed through the thalamus, olfactory information travels directly to the amygdala and hippocampus, the brain regions responsible for emotional processing and memory formation. This unique connection explains why smells can trigger such vivid and emotional recollections. For example, the scent of a particular perfume might instantly transport you back to a cherished moment with a loved one, or the smell of freshly baked bread might evoke a sense of warmth and nostalgia. But what about those bad smells we secretly like? How do we reconcile our aversion to unpleasant odors with the strange attraction we sometimes feel towards them?

One explanation lies in the concept of conditioned associations. Our brains learn to associate certain smells with specific experiences, both positive and negative. If you grew up in a household where your father frequently worked on cars, the smell of gasoline might be associated with feelings of comfort and security, even though gasoline is generally considered a noxious odor. Similarly, the smell of a dentist's office might trigger anxiety and discomfort due to past experiences with dental procedures. These associations are deeply ingrained in our subconscious and can override our innate aversion to certain smells.

Another factor is the novelty and complexity of some bad smells. Our brains are wired to seek out new experiences and stimuli. A smell that is both repulsive and intriguing can create a sense of cognitive dissonance, a mental discomfort caused by holding conflicting beliefs or attitudes. To resolve this dissonance, our brains might try to reframe the experience, finding something interesting or even pleasurable in the odor. This is similar to the phenomenon of enjoying spicy food, where the initial burning sensation eventually gives way to a sense of exhilaration and satisfaction. The intensity of the smell, even if initially unpleasant, can become part of the overall sensory experience, adding to its appeal.

Furthermore, cultural influences play a significant role in shaping our perceptions of smell. What is considered a pleasant aroma in one culture might be deemed offensive in another. For instance, the smell of durian, a Southeast Asian fruit, is notoriously divisive, with some people finding it delicious and others describing it as akin to gym socks or sewage. Cultural norms and expectations influence our olfactory preferences, shaping our associations and reactions to various scents. Growing up in a particular environment and being exposed to certain smells can create a sense of familiarity and even fondness for odors that might seem unpleasant to outsiders.

Old Books

The musty, slightly sweet smell of old books is a beloved scent for many bookworms and literature enthusiasts. This unique aroma is a complex combination of hundreds of volatile organic compounds (VOCs) released by the paper, ink, and binding materials as they age. The breakdown of lignin, a complex polymer in wood-based paper, is a major contributor to the scent, producing compounds like vanillin, which has a sweet, vanilla-like aroma. Other compounds, such as benzaldehyde and ethyl hexanol, contribute almond-like and floral notes, respectively. The overall effect is a complex and subtly sweet fragrance that evokes a sense of history, knowledge, and nostalgia. For many, the smell of old books is inextricably linked to the pleasure of reading and the exploration of new worlds. The scent becomes a sensory portal to the past, connecting us to the stories and ideas contained within the pages.

Nail Polish

The strong, chemical smell of nail polish and nail polish remover is another bad smell that many people secretly enjoy. The primary culprit behind this distinctive aroma is the presence of solvents like ethyl acetate and butyl acetate, which are used to dissolve the polymers that give nail polish its glossy finish. These solvents are highly volatile, meaning they evaporate quickly and release a strong odor. While the fumes can be irritating in high concentrations, the brief exposure during a manicure can be strangely appealing to some. The Science Behind Our Olfactory System

To truly understand why we might secretly like bad smells, it's essential to delve into the science behind our olfactory system. Our sense of smell is a remarkably complex and sophisticated process, involving a intricate network of receptors, neurons, and brain regions. By understanding how our noses detect and process odors, we can begin to unravel the mysteries of our olfactory preferences.

The process begins in the nasal cavity, where millions of olfactory receptor neurons (ORNs) reside. These specialized neurons are located in the olfactory epithelium, a patch of tissue high up in the nose. Each ORN expresses a single type of olfactory receptor, a protein that binds to specific odor molecules. When an odor molecule enters the nasal cavity, it dissolves in the mucus lining and binds to its corresponding receptor on an ORN. This binding triggers a cascade of biochemical events that ultimately lead to an electrical signal being sent to the brain.

Humans have around 400 different types of olfactory receptors, each capable of detecting a specific range of odor molecules. This allows us to discriminate between a vast array of smells, estimated to be in the trillions. When an ORN is activated, it sends a signal along its axon, a long, slender projection, to the olfactory bulb, a structure located at the base of the brain. The olfactory bulb is the first processing center for olfactory information.

Within the olfactory bulb, the axons of ORNs converge onto structures called glomeruli. Each glomerulus receives input from ORNs expressing the same type of receptor. This convergence helps to amplify the signal and create a distinct pattern of activity for each odor. From the glomeruli, the olfactory information is relayed to other brain regions, including the olfactory cortex, the primary area for processing smells, as well as the amygdala and hippocampus, the brain regions involved in emotion and memory.

As mentioned earlier, the direct connection between the olfactory system and the amygdala and hippocampus is crucial for understanding the emotional and mnemonic power of smells. This direct pathway allows odors to trigger strong emotional responses and vivid memories, often bypassing conscious awareness. This explains why a particular smell can instantly transport us back to a specific time or place, evoking feelings and sensations associated with that experience. The amygdala, responsible for processing emotions, plays a key role in associating smells with emotional responses, such as fear, pleasure, or disgust. The hippocampus, involved in memory formation, helps to encode smells as part of our autobiographical memories. This intimate connection between smell, emotion, and memory is why our olfactory experiences can be so powerful and evocative.

Furthermore, the olfactory system is highly adaptable, capable of learning and forming new associations throughout our lives. This neural plasticity allows our olfactory preferences to be shaped by our experiences and cultural background. We can learn to associate certain smells with positive or negative outcomes, influencing our perception of those odors. This is why some smells that are initially unpleasant can become pleasurable over time, as we develop positive associations with them.

Cultural and Personal Influences on Smell Preferences

While the biological mechanisms of olfaction provide a foundation for understanding our sense of smell, cultural and personal influences play a pivotal role in shaping our individual preferences. What one person finds repulsive, another might find comforting or even delightful, highlighting the subjective nature of smell perception. These influences act as filters, molding our innate olfactory responses and creating unique aromatic landscapes for each of us.

Cultural norms and traditions significantly influence our perception of smell. Different cultures have distinct culinary practices, hygiene standards, and environmental exposures, all of which contribute to varying olfactory landscapes. For example, fermented foods like kimchi, sauerkraut, and natto are staples in many cultures, each possessing a strong and often pungent aroma. While these smells might be considered offensive to those unfamiliar with them, they are often cherished and associated with comfort and tradition within their respective cultures. Similarly, the use of spices and perfumes varies widely across cultures, shaping the olfactory environments that individuals are exposed to from a young age. These cultural exposures can create deeply ingrained preferences, influencing our perception of what is considered a pleasant or unpleasant smell.

Personal experiences are another powerful force shaping our olfactory preferences. As we've discussed, the olfactory system is intimately linked to memory and emotion, making smells potent triggers for past experiences. A smell associated with a positive memory, such as the scent of freshly baked cookies from childhood, can evoke feelings of comfort and nostalgia, making the odor inherently pleasant. Conversely, a smell associated with a negative experience, such as the antiseptic smell of a hospital, can trigger feelings of anxiety or unease. These personal associations can override our innate olfactory responses, creating idiosyncratic preferences that are unique to each individual.

Childhood experiences often have a lasting impact on our olfactory preferences. The smells we encounter during our formative years can shape our perception of the world and become deeply ingrained in our subconscious. The scent of a parent's perfume, the aroma of a favorite dish, or the smell of a particular place can all evoke strong emotional responses and become associated with feelings of comfort, security, and belonging. These early olfactory experiences can create lasting preferences that persist throughout our lives. For instance, someone who grew up near the ocean might find the smell of saltwater and seaweed particularly appealing, even if others find it unpleasant.

Exposure and habituation also play a role in shaping our olfactory preferences. Repeated exposure to a particular smell can lead to a phenomenon known as habituation, where our sensitivity to the odor decreases over time. This is why people who live near a farm might become accustomed to the smell of manure, while visitors might find it overwhelming. Habituation can also influence our perception of pleasantness. A smell that is initially unpleasant can become more tolerable, and even enjoyable, with repeated exposure. This is why some people can develop a fondness for strong cheeses or pungent spices over time.

In addition to cultural norms and personal experiences, genetic factors may also play a role in our olfactory preferences. Research suggests that variations in olfactory receptor genes can influence our ability to detect and perceive certain odors. Some people may be more sensitive to specific smells than others, or they may perceive odors differently altogether. These genetic variations contribute to the diversity of human olfactory perception and help explain why individuals can have such different reactions to the same odor.
